Sony Ericsson introduces new W595 Walkman mobile phone

Sony Ericsson W595 Walkman mobile phone Sony Ericsson rolls out its first new W595 Walkman mobile phone uniquely designed for users to share Music & Videos with its integrated stereo share jack and YouTube website respectively.

Sudhin Mathur, General Manager – Sony Ericsson comments “The W595 Walkman phone is a great music phone,” and he further adds, “The W595 Walkman player has received plenty of praise with its newly introduced Stereo Share Jack so that you could share your favourite music & videos with your friend because ‘Differences disappear when you share a song’. We at Sony Ericsson firmly believe that W595 will surpass all expectations and will be a great success.”

Sony tied up with YouTube for giving its users an amazing experience of accessing YouTube on their phone for uploading and downloading videos. The phone comes packed with 2GB Memory Stick Micro which enables over 1900 tunes to be stored and listen to the crystal clear sound with in-built stereo speakers. It features SensMe that lets users to create own play lists, and the installed games keeps the users entertained all throughout. W595 Walkman phone also sports a 3.2 megapixel camera to capture beautiful memories, moreover the W595 Walkman Phone works on UMTS, HSDPA 2100 networks and also supports GSM, GPRS connectivity.

The stylish and compact phone is currently available in Active Blue and Jungle Grey shades in selected markets and bundles all features that one looks in a mobile phone today.
